We have examined tbe twenty-four assignments of error relied upon by defendant upon bis appeal to this Court. All are based upon exceptions to tbe admission or exclusion of evidence. There are no exceptions to tbe charge of tbe Court. Tbe assignments of error cannot be sustained. Tbe evidence submitted to tbe jury is ample to support tbe verdict. Tbe judgment is affirmed.
